Android基础之将毫秒换算成(天/时/分/秒/毫秒)

本文介绍了如何在Android应用中将时间毫秒值转换为天、时、分、秒和毫秒的详细步骤,涵盖了基础的日期时间处理,适合移动开发初学者。
摘要由CSDN通过智能技术生成
/* 
* 毫秒转化 
*/  
public static String formatTime(long ms) {  

             int ss = 1000;  
             int mi = ss * 60;  
             int hh = mi * 60;  
             int dd = hh * 24;  

             long day = ms / dd;  
             long hour = (ms - day * dd) / hh;  
             long minute = (ms - day * dd - hour * hh) / mi;  
             long second = (ms - day * dd - hour * hh - minute * mi) / ss;  
             long milliSecond = ms - day * dd - hour * hh - minute * mi - second * ss;  

             String strDay = day < 10 ? "0" + day : "" + day; //天  
             String strHour = hour < 10 ? "0" + hour : "" + hour;//小时  
             String strMinute = minute < 10 ? "0" + minute : "" + minute;//分钟  
             String strSecond = second &
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值